Definitions
- the invention relates to a floorboard with a core of wood material, in particular MDF or HDF and connected to the core, a thickness of about 1 mm having stone plate, which forms a decorative layer, and the top is covered with a protective layer.
- Such a floor plate is for example from the DE 20 2008 001 822 U1 known.
- a layer of a physically dry synthetic resin and glass microspheres In order to increase the wear protection of the surface of the stone slab, it is covered with a layer of a physically dry synthetic resin and glass microspheres. This system provides good adhesion to the surface. The wear resistance depends on the concentration and amount of the glass microspheres. When a number of glass microspheres come together in indentations of the stone veneer, slight graying occurs that is not visually appealing. The amount of immiscible glass microspheres is therefore limited, which also affects the wear resistance accordingly.
- a floorboard with a core of wood-based material is known in which the decorative layer is formed by a cold-ceramic coating containing magnesium oxide and ammonium polyphosphate. This coating achieves a very hard and waterproof surface.
- floor panels with a core of wood-based material are inexpensive to produce. But far more important is that their side edges can be provided with a spring / groove profiling, which are provided with integrated locking means, so that the panels can be laid without glue, which makes them particularly interesting for home improvement.
- click panels have been known for many years and for example in the DE 198 51 200 C1 or the DE 100 64 587 A1 described.
- a generic base plate is characterized in that the protective layer consists only of a primer of epoxy and a topcoat of polyurethane, wherein the protective layer of 60 g / m 2 primer and 150 to 200 g / m 2 polyurethane.
- the topcoat preferably consists of two components.
- This embodiment combines the advantages of a stone tile with the advantages of a laminate panel.
- the decorative side is real, the support plate can, as it is made of wood-based material, be easily profiled on the side edges, so that the panels can be easily installed.
- the edge profiling can be configured as a simple spring / groove connection, so that the panels must be glued together, whereby a waterproof connection can be achieved and the panels are well used even in wet rooms. It can be provided in the spring / groove profiling but also integrated locking means, so that the panels can be laid without glue (click panel).
- the flagstone is preferably glued to the core, for which a hot melt adhesive is particularly suitable.
- a layer of glass fiber reinforced plastic can be placed between the flagstone and the core, with the help of the thin stone slab (stone veneer) can be produced.
- a roller or a brush can be used.
- the stone slab has a thickness of about 1 mm, the cutting of the panels with conventional saws is possible.
- the bottom plate retains a low weight, which simplifies not only the handling but also their transport.
- the panel consists of a core 5 of a wood material, in particular of MDF or HDF with a stone plate 1 applied on its upper side.
- the panel is provided with a spring 2 milled out of the core 5 on one longitudinal side and one transverse side.
- a groove 8 corresponding to the spring 2 is milled out of the core 5.
- the spring 2 and the groove R assume a locking in the vertical direction V. If, as shown, the spring 2 and the groove 8 are profiled without locking means, the panels must be glued together so that a sliding apart of two interconnected panels in the transverse direction Q prevents becomes.
- the underside of the spring 2 can also widen a projection corresponding to a recess in the lower lip 6 of the groove 8 (not shown).
- the projection and the recess then form locking means which prevent Auscinanderschichen two interconnected panels in the transverse direction Q.
- Such training is described in the generic document.
- FIG. 1 illustrates, on the top of the core 5, a hot-melt adhesive layer 10 is applied, on which the stone plate 1 produced by means of a glass fiber reinforced plastic (GRP) (11) is placed. Then the composite is pressed together and covered with a protective layer 12 consisting of a primer 12a of epoxy and a topcoat 12b made of polyurethane.
- the Deeklack 12b consists of two components.
- the primer 12a is applied in an amount of 20 to 100 g / m 2, preferably of about 60 g / m 2, and the topcoat 12b in an amount of 100 to 300 g / m 2 , preferably from about 150 to 200 g / m 2 ,
- a roller or a brush can be used.
- the flagstone 1 may also be glued directly to the top of the core 5.
- an insulating layer 4 may be applied on the underside of the panel.
- the layer 4 may contain granules for impact sound refraction and / or metal particles for reducing the static charge.
- the spring and the groove can also be formed on inserts, not shown, which can be glued into rectangular milled grooves.
- the inserts can consist of a plastic.
- the spring and groove can also be provided with integrated locking means (click pancele).
- the panels themselves are divided like conventional laminate panels from a large support plate.
- the flagstone 1 is made like a wood veneer in a thickness of about 1 mm and adhered to a large-sized carrier plate.
- the carrier plate is then sawed into individual panels and then the Kantenpronfiltechnik is produced by milling.
- a stone veneer (stone slab 1) in a maximum size of 1.21 x 0.61 m can be produced. This results in the size of the carrier plate that is used.

Claims (8)
- Floor panel with a core (5) of wood-based material, in particular MDF or HDF, and a stone panel (1) which is connected to the core (5), has a thickness of about 1 mm, forms a decorative layer and whose upper side is covered with a protective layer (12), characterized in that the protective layer (12) consists only of a base coat (12a) of epoxide and a topcoat (12b) of polyurethane, wherein the protective layer (12) consists of 60 g/m2 of base coat (12a) and 150 to 200 g/m2 of topcoat (12b).
- Floor panel according to Claim 1, characterized in that the topcoat (12b) consists of two components.
- Floor panel according to either of Claims 1 and 2, characterized in that the edges are profiled at the longitudinal and transverse sides such that interconnected panels can be locked to one another in the vertical V and horizontal Q direction.
- Floor panel according to one of the preceding claims, characterized in that the stone panel (1) is adhesively bonded to the core (5).
- Floor panel according to Claim 4, characterized in that a hot-melt adhesive is used for the adhesive bonding.
- Floor panel according to one or more of the preceding claims, characterized in that a layer (11) of glass-fibre-reinforced plastic (GRP) is arranged between the stone panel (1) and the core (5).
- Floor panel according to Claim 4 or 5 and 6, characterized in that the GRP layer (11) is applied to the adhesive layer (10).
- Floor panel according to Claim 1, characterized in that the base coat (12a) and/or the topcoat (12b) are applied by means of a roller or a brush.
